2021: Algorithmic Trading with Machine Learning in Python

via Udemy

Go to Course: https://www.udemy.com/course/trading-with-ml-in-python/

Introduction

Certainly! Here's a comprehensive review and recommendation for the Coursera course based on the provided details: --- **Course Review and Recommendation: Applying Machine Learning and NLP in Finance** Are you aspiring to become a data scientist with specialized skills in finance and market analysis? If so, this Coursera course led by industry professionals James and Sajid is an excellent opportunity to advance your knowledge and build a compelling portfolio. **What’s Inside the Course?** This course is tailored for individuals eager to enhance their Python programming and machine learning capabilities, particularly in the context of financial markets. It covers a broad spectrum of cutting-edge tools and techniques including: - **TensorFlow:** Deep learning framework for model building. - **Natural Language Processing (NLP):** Techniques like Sentiment Analysis and Named Entity Recognition (NER) using spaCy, HuggingFace's Transformers (including Google AI’s BERT), and Flair. - **APIs and Data Collection:** Extracting data from platforms like Twitter and Reddit. - **Financial Applications:** Trading strategies for cryptocurrencies and predictive analysis of the stock market. Throughout the course, students will learn to develop models that analyze sentiments, recognize entities within text, and predict market trends, which are crucial skills in today’s data-driven finance industry. **Expert Instructors** The course is taught by seasoned data scientists with substantial experience in finance—Sajid from Trading 707 specializing in banking and capital markets, and James from Aurelio with a focus on NLP. Their real-world insights help bridge the gap between theory and practical application. **Pros & Benefits** - Hands-on experience with industry-standard tools and libraries like Pandas, NumPy, Regex, Plotly, and more. - Focus on applying machine learning techniques directly to financial data, which is highly relevant for careers in fintech, trading, and investment analysis. - Opportunity to add valuable skills such as NLP and Deep Learning to your CV. **Who Should Enroll?** - Beginners in Python and machine learning looking to apply their skills in finance. - Professionals seeking to upskill in AI-driven stock and cryptocurrency analysis. - Anyone interested in understanding how modern ML and NLP techniques can inform trading and market predictions. **Final Thoughts & Recommendations** This course offers significant value for those looking to specialize at the intersection of data science and finance. It’s well-suited for learners eager to gain practical skills that can lead to real-world applications and job opportunities. **Would I recommend it?** Absolutely. Whether you are starting your journey in Python and machine learning or are already experienced and want to focus on financial markets, this course equips you with the latest tools, techniques, and industry insights. **Takeaway:** Enroll in this course if you want to develop a strong portfolio in data science, learn to use powerful NLP and deep learning models, and apply these skills to stock and cryptocurrency trading. It’s a step toward transforming your passion for data into a profitable career. --- If you'd like a shorter summary or specific focus on certain features, feel free to ask!

Overview

Hi there, we are James and Sajid. Both of us are working as data scientists for various banks here in London, and we have both gone a long way before arriving at our current position in the market.Do you wish to become a data scientist and build yourself a strong portfolio? This course will allow you to develop your Python skills tutored by professionals. You will be able to add Natural Language Processing and Deep Learning to your CV and start getting paid for your skills.In this course, you will learn how to apply the newest methods in machine learning and natural language processing to predictive analysis of the stock market and cryptocurrency.Use the latest technologies available such as TensorFlow, PlotLy, HuggingFace's Transformers, Flair, spaCy, and many of the essential classics like Pandas, RegEx, Numpy, and more!We will cover:- TensorFlow- Sentiment Analysis- Transformers (including Google AI's BERT)- APIs (including Twitter and Reddit)- Trading for cryptocurrencies- Named Entity Recognition (NER)Take this course if you are learning Python and/or Machine Learning and looking to apply these skills to the stock market. We can't promise to 'fix' on the stock market, but we can promise that you will learn many priceless skills that when applied correctly, can translate to a real benefit both in the job market, and the stock market.The course is taught by two data scientists from the finance sector. Sajid of Trading 707, who works in Banking and Capital Markets. And James of Aurelio, who specializes in Natural Language Processing (NLP).

Skills

Reviews